What Are The Repercussions Of Taking Additional Dosage Of Metformin?

Metformin is quite a safe drug if we talk about episode of hypoglycemia. So in my opinion there should be no problem if you have taken an extra tablet. Just drink good quantity of water keep a chocolate or a candy with you if you feel signs and symptoms of low blood sugar like dizziness, trembling, weakness, you can consume sugar, otherwise in my opinion you should stay fine and there should me no real problem with the extra pill you took.
This being said I would always advise you to take special care while taking medication , this could have been any other medication which could be dangerous in overdose.
